RE: HBSMR - ALGAO Consultation Final Outcome list

I think John is raising an interesting issue here - the question seems to be whether we ought to be reflecting the ideal situation in an approved list or what actually happens in practice. It seems to be that if we don't record what actually happens then we will not know how much reality is diverging from the ideal. I don't think that inclusion in an 'approved list' would somehow add any measure of authority to what is, I agree, unsatisfactory but nevertheless does happen, and is usually a decision made by the planning authority, for various reasons, as outlined by Peter Iles.
